Today according to some official sources, the Anil Dhirubhai Ambani Group has been given the authorization for its search for a Coal-Bed Methane (CBM) in the Shahdol district of the Madhya Pradesh.
The company on the 11th of August, had been granted the licence for Petroleum Exploration or the Petroleum Exploration Licence (PEL) for its hunt for the CBM in the Sohagpur (north) block in Shahdol district.
Sources also informed that the PEL has permitted the exploration only for restricted area of about 609 sq km in the above mentioned locality.
For now the officials have informed that the research has commenced at the site since yesterday and also there would be a proper study of the resources would be accomplished to utilize the available resources, after the core drilling operations have been completed.

The Coal-Bed Methane cn help in the power generation as it is a kind of a natural gas dug out from coal beds form drilling holes into coal seams. This gas can be used as the Compressed Natural Gas (CNG), for the power generation purposes and the fertilizer manufacturing.
